EGR valve replacement at 60k miles
2 years ago while driving the 2020 Connect we got an error code P0400 which indicated that there's an issue with the EGR valve. The shop cleared the code and the van runs fine. it's now been another 2 years and the code resurfaced. This time we thought best to just replace the EGR Valve. The issue is, it's a false code but we replaced the valve anyway. The issue is that the two main ports in the valve are getting clogged with carbon build up causing the valve to get stuck open or closed. which cause the lack of acceleration and poor fuel economy. So if you get any EGR Valve code best have the valve replaced or even cleaned.
